Trying a technical experiment to see if a specific Interbase Database can be 
used using Firebird instead of Interbase.   The Interbase database is Interbase 
2009 – I am presuming the recommended procedure is to get a backup file  
Database.GBK (made from Interbase) and restore it into the installed version of 
Firebird using the Firebird GBAK tool.

This more or less works using Firebird Windows 2.5, although the GBAK hiccups 
on one table where the tablename is 28 characters long.  I have read that 
Firebird is OK with 31 character tablenames, or 27 for safety.   I have been 
trying the ONE_AT_A_TIME flag to hopefully get all the tables other than the 
long name one and then hopefully rename it to a longer name, which apparently 
can be done.

Anyone have any suggestions or can confirm if I am on the best track.    I am 
assuming that the GBK files are compatible between later versions of Interbase 
and Firebird – is this true?
